Black Hat USA 2024 Announces Summit Schedule

SAN FRANCISCO--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Black Hat, the cybersecurity industry’s most established and in-depth security event series, today announced the release of its full schedule of Summits for Black Hat USA 2024. The live, in-person event will take place from August 3 to August 8 at the Mandalay Bay Convention Center in Las Vegas.

In addition to its programming of more than 100 Briefings hand selected by the Black Hat USA Review Board, 100 Trainings, over 120 Sponsored Sessions, and 90 Arsenal tool demos, this year’s event will feature the Innovators & Investors Summit at Black Hat USA, the CISO Summit at Black Hat USA, The AI Summit at Black Hat USA, and the Omdia Analyst Summit at Black Hat USA.

Summits at Black Hat events provide the opportunity for attendees to hear directly from industry experts and Black Hat Speakers on specific and relevant topics from the cybersecurity industry, including potential risks, developments, expected trends, and more. Additionally, Summits cultivate an environment of collaborative discussion, and serve as a space for both attendees and industry leaders to connect through breakout sessions and Q&As.

This year’s Summits will take place on Tuesday, August 6, and include:

  • The inaugural Innovators & Investors Summit at Black Hat USA – This Summit will bring together leading entrepreneurs, investors, chief information security officers (CISOs), and forward-thinking industry front-liners to focus on the latest market trends including M&A, startup valuations, and technology innovation designed to address the cyber startups' most important challenges.   • The tenth annual CISO Summit at Black Hat USA – This Summit will bring together CISOs and other cybersecurity executives for a full day of unique discussions and leading-edge insight into the latest security trends, technologies, and enterprise best practices.   • The inaugural AI Summit at Black Hat USA – This Summit will take place as part of The AI Summit Series, a global conference and expo series focusing on practical applications of AI technologies. This Summit will underscore the importance of artificial intelligence (AI) as an organization’s newest and greatest weapon within the ever-evolving cybersecurity landscape.   • The fourth annual Omdia Analyst Summit at Black Hat USA – This Summit will feature the industry’s leading cybersecurity analysts, and the topics of discussion will focus on platforms and reducing complexity, from the advantages and disadvantages of security platforms, insights on how these platforms are evolving, as well as how risk is being leveraged. In addition to the Summit programming, Black Hat USA 2024 will also feature Micro Summits as part of its programming. Micro Summits this year will include the Cyber Insurance Micro Summit, taking place on Wednesday, August 7, and the Industrial Control Systems (ICS) Micro Summit, taking place on Thursday, August 8. A Black Hat USA 2024 Briefings pass is required for admission to the Micro Summits.

About Black Hat

Black Hat is the cybersecurity industry’s most established and in-depth security event series. Founded in 1997, these annual, multi-day events provide attendees with the latest in cybersecurity research, development, and trends. Driven by the needs of the community, Black Hat events showcase content directly from the community through Briefings presentations, Trainings courses, Summits, and more. As the event series where all career levels and academic disciplines convene to collaborate, network, and discuss the cybersecurity topics that matter most to them, attendees can find Black Hat events in the United States, Canada, Europe, Middle East and Africa, and Asia.
